Frequently Asked Questions about Maywood
How much are Studio apartments in Maywood?
There are currently 815 Studio Apartments in Maywood with rent ranges from $1,100 to $1,500 with an average price of $1,404.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Maywood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Maywood ranges from $1,465 to $2,000 with an average monthly rent of $1,692.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Maywood c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Maywood range from $1,999 to $2,500.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,243.
